A new scheme has been set up to
encourage boat owners in Chich-
ester Harbour to recycle more of
their onboard waste.
Please use this bag to separate out
your glass, card, plastic bottles,
paper and cans whilst onboard your
boat. When you come ashore at
Conservancy sites you will find the
facilities shown overleaf.

We have endeavoured to provide full recycling facilities at our four main landing
sites. Where this has not been possible, please follow the advice below.
Dell Quay
Where: facilities at the top of the hard
What:Burgundy bin for recycling
paper, card, cans and plastic
bottles
Glass collection bin
General waste
Itchenor
Where: facilities at top of the jetty
What:Burgundy bin for recycling
paper, card, cans and plastic
bottles
Glass collection bin
General waste
Oil in sealed containers and
antifouling
Emsworth
Where: adjacent to the quay
What: General waste
Where: South Street car park
What: full recycling facilities
Westlands (berth holders only)
What:Burgundy bin for recycling
paper, card, cans and plastic
bottles
General waste
Please take glass bottles
home to recycle
